Checkpoints will be targeted, Sadr's men warn
Najaf, Iraq - A spokesperson for wanted Shi'a cleric Moqtada Sadr warned on Tuesday that his militia would attack any United States military checkpoint between Najaf and Kufa further north, saying the Americans provoked clashes on Monday that killed five Iraqis and wounded 20.

"We consider any checkpoint an offensive move and as far as we are concerned there are no barriers between Kufa and Najaf," Sheikh Ahmed al-Shaibani said.

He said US soldiers at a base in Najaf previously occupied by Spanish and Latin American troops provoked Monday's clashes by firing at a pickup truck transporting fighters from Sadr's Mehdi Army militia from Najaf to Kufa on a back street in the city's industrial neighbourhood.
